1972 Autobianchi A 112 vs. 1975 Opel Manta

To start off, 1975 Opel Manta is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1972 Autobianchi A 112.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1972 Autobianchi A 112 would be higher. At 1,584 cc (4 cylinders), 1975 Opel Manta is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1975 Opel Manta (67 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 20 more horse power than 1972 Autobianchi A 112. (47 HP @ 6200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1975 Opel Manta should accelerate faster than 1972 Autobianchi A 112.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1975 Opel Manta weights approximately 273 kg more than 1972 Autobianchi A 112.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1975 Opel Manta is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1975 Opel Manta.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1972 Autobianchi A 112,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1975 Opel Manta (108 Nm @ 3400 RPM) has 45 more torque (in Nm) than 1972 Autobianchi A 112. (63 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 1975 Opel Manta will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1972 Autobianchi A 112.

Compare all specifications:

1972 Autobianchi A 112 1975 Opel Manta
Make Autobianchi Opel
Model A 112 Manta
Year Released 1972 1975
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 903 cc 1584 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 47 HP 67 HP
Engine RPM 6200 RPM 5200 RPM
Torque 63 Nm 108 Nm
Torque RPM 3500 RPM 3400 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front Rear
Number of Seats 5 seats 4 seats
Vehicle Weight 675 kg 948 kg
Vehicle Length 3240 mm 4300 mm
Vehicle Width 1490 mm 1640 mm
Vehicle Height 1370 mm 1360 mm
Wheelbase Size 2040 mm 2440 mm
